Transaction 58e04e66ccd1702348bbac9d4060d954ed6a4efaed0f76b088bb33b8a127a34d
2 Input
2 Outputs
- 58e04e66ccd1702348bbac9d4060d954ed6a4efaed0f76b088bb33b8a127a34d:0
- 58e04e66ccd1702348bbac9d4060d954ed6a4efaed0f76b088bb33b8a127a34d:1
value 3377140
address 12ERGckqqmZmFuq2BQzSGfdn5BCSuJE5Th
value 170129355
address 14kKyuwuVmQyoe55wHbkCsvNUkPjJnoPrg